The document discusses how stadiums in England have developed since the 1960s. It notes that some stadiums like Anfield have remained the same, while others like Ibrox and Stamford Bridge have been completely rebuilt. The 1966 World Cup prompted developments like new stands to increase capacity and improve fan comfort at stadiums like Goodison Park. However, some stadiums also experienced disasters with loss of life due to overcrowding and fires. This led to new regulations and stadium designs with all-seater stands, wider exits, concrete/steel construction and coverings to improve safety.
Three experiments were conducted to evaluate whether preschoolers experience persistent overconfidence in their recall abilities despite practice. In Experiment 1, preschoolers predicted and then attempted to recall pictures over 3 trials. Their predictions exceeded their recall on all trials. Experiment 2 extended this to 5 trials and added conditions where children predicted another's recall or their own in a different order. Experiment 3 added a postdiction condition. Across trials, children's predictions declined less steeply than their recall, showing overconfidence persisted with practice.

[Jean lave] cognition_in_practice_mind,_mathematicsmarce c.
This document provides an overview and preface for the book "Cognition in Practice: Mind, Mathematics and Culture in Everyday Life" by Jean Lave. It summarizes the book's main goals as exploring the connections between cognitive theory, education, and everyday practice. It discusses how previous research on math learning among apprentice tailors in Liberia challenged assumptions about learning transfer and experimental methods. This motivated the Adult Math Project, which studied arithmetic use across real-world settings. The project also led Lave to critically review cognitive theory and consider theories of practice as an alternative framework. Key collaborators on the project are acknowledged for their contributions to the data collection, analysis, and evolving theoretical perspective presented in the book.

The document discusses several factors that affect forgetting and retention of memories over time, including time/decay theory, interference, strength of original learning, acquisition schedules, variability in learning, and feedback. It reviews different mathematical models of forgetting curves and references a study by Woltz that found the power function best fit long-term forgetting data. The document also examines evidence of interference in implicit versus explicit memory tasks.
